Baptist Health College Little Rock LogoB Baptist Health College Little Rock is a private not-for-profit school in Little Rock, Arkansas with about 550 students and 120 employees.

Our Safety Report for this school is based on the US Department of Education 2023 public data sets for various categories of violent and non-violent crimes committed both on-campus and off-campus over the last three years.

Safety Evaluation

According to our analysis of the government data, Baptist Health College Little Rock is a generally safe place to be in. American School Search gives this school grade "B" on safety.

From our perception of the data, this campus experiences no significant crime problems.
